Little Known Facts About Hyperhidrosis

There are several main types of Hyperhidrosis. Plantar hyperhidrosis is the excess of sweat in the foot area and it’s close cousin is palmer hyperhidrosis, which involves the palms of the hands. Fear Of Spiders (Arachnophobia)

Arachnophobia can be triggered by the mere thought of a spider or even by a picture of one, in some cases. Many people who fear spiders feel panic entering a situation where spiders may be present. Symptoms include excessive sweating, rapid breathing, a quickened heartbeat, nausea and dizziness.
